FactorImpact on Cost
Material TypeAluminum, vinyl, fiber cement, and wood each have different price points.
Building SizeLarger buildings require more materials and labor, increasing costs.
Design ComplexityIntricate designs or custom features add to installation time and expense.
LocationRemote or hard-to-access sites may incur higher transportation and labor costs.
Existing Surface ConditionPreparation or repairs can add to overall expenses.
Permitting and RegulationsCompliance requirements can influence project scope and costs.
Labor RatesRegional labor costs vary, affecting total installation expenses.
Project TimelineTight schedules may increase labor costs due to overtime or expedited work.

The cost of commercial siding installation can vary widely based on material choices, building size, and site-specific conditions. Typically, expenses range from moderate to high, depending on the scope and complexity of the project. Proper planning and assessment of these factors can help manage budgets effectively.

Additional costs may include surface preparation, removal of existing siding, and finishing touches. It is important to consider these elements during the planning phase to ensure accurate budgeting and project timelines.

Related ServiceAverage Price Range
Vinyl Siding Installation$5,000 - $15,000
Fiber Cement Siding$8,000 - $20,000
Aluminum Siding Installation$6,000 - $18,000
Wood Siding Installation$10,000 - $25,000
Siding Repair and Patching$500 - $2,500
Surface Preparation and Removal$1,000 - $4,000
Insulation Installation$2,000 - $6,000
Weatherproofing and Sealing$1,500 - $4,500
Custom Siding Features$3,000 - $10,000
Maintenance and Coating$1,000 - $3,500
